Overview
Hiroshi Yokota practices in Nara-shi, Japan. Mr. Yokota is highly rated in 8 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are Subdural Hematoma, Progressive Multifocal Leukoencephalopathy, Epidural Hematoma, Cerebral Artery Bypass Surgery, and Posterior Fossa Decompression.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 42 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
